Hi @Anonymous 

Add your iso week number on 3rd level of hierarchy on X axis
Year > Month > ISO week > Date(day)

Uzi2019_2-1714560390034.png

 

 

Then simply disable this property under X axis setting

Uzi2019_1-1714560356032.png
